Agricultural safety and health program director vs wellness director

The differences between agricultural safety and health program directors and wellness directors can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 4-6 years to become both an agricultural safety and health program director and a wellness director. Additionally, an agricultural safety and health program director has an average salary of $113,300, which is higher than the $73,888 average annual salary of a wellness director.

The top three skills for an agricultural safety and health program director include safety program, health programs and OSHA. The most important skills for a wellness director are quality care, home health, and direct supervision.

Differences between agricultural safety and health program director and wellness director duties and responsibilities

Agricultural safety and health program director example responsibilities.

  • Manage multiple patients, assessing ability to continue living independently or moving to higher acuity care.
  • Direct NDU's CPR training program.
  • Instruct nurses and other health care professionals in CPR.
  • Generate and develop new and innovative communications approaches, participate in the development and implementation of alumni communication and culture strategies.
  • Participate in planning and technical implementation of an EMR system.
  • Develop and implement new marketing strategies via Facebook and company website.

Wellness director example responsibilities.

  • Manage resident and facility accounts, budgets, social security applications, and Medicare and Medicaid benefits.
  • Provide staff training and oversight on medication administration and direct patient care.
  • Provide oversight to ensure appropriate infection control procedures are follow by staff.
  • Assist in keeping key staff in compliance with CPR certification.
  • Implement disease management programs for hypertension, diabetes and back injuries.
  • Process payroll, hire, dismiss, and education to staff.
